## Deployment: Firmware Update Channel

The Ottermill update channel pushes firmware to Brindle devices in three rings: canary, fleet-partial, and fleet-full. Promotion between rings is manual and requires a signed manifest; the deployer verifies the manifest against the channel key before broadcast. For the eng sync, note that rollback is only supported within 48 hours of a ring promotion, after which devices pin the new image. Before promoting, confirm the channel service is running with the expected settings, reproduced here for convenience.

config for bahop-baduf:
[kasion]
team = lamath
access_code = ac_d807e5
host = kasion.paliqcloud.corp
port = 4000
owner = julix.tamvan
peer = frair.qorvelsoft.local

14:22 — Assignment drift confirmed in the Bramblefork experiment service. Plugin authors calling the variant endpoint during the window received stale bucket maps, so downstream hooks may have rendered mismatched arms. We verified the cache invalidation bug was introduced in the prior deploy and rolled back by 14:31. Authors should discard assignments logged in that window. The offending build is identified by the token below.

session token of kahag-bawip = htk6_729d08

Finance Review Summary — Corvane Product Line Pricing

Prepared for sales leads.

Our review of the Corvane line shows current list prices sit roughly 8% below comparable offerings, while gross margin has slipped to 31% due to component cost inflation. We recommend a staged increase: 4% at the next catalog refresh, with a further 3% contingent on renewal rates holding. Discount authority should be tightened to 10% without director approval. Volume customers will receive advance notice. The rationale tied to our broader plans is noted below.

board note of tahog-yagef: Headcount on the Ralael team goes from 9 to 80 by the end of April. Gross margin on Ralael came in at 15 percent against a plan of 5 percent.

Subject: Image cache leak — what to watch for

Welcome to the Pinwheel on-call rotation. Known issue: the thumbnail cache in the render tier leaks memory under sustained upload traffic, and workers need a rolling restart roughly every 48 hours. Alerts fire at 85% heap usage; restart the affected pool and note it in the shift log. The full restart procedure is documented on the internal page below.

operations page: https://confluence.lumicsys.internal/projects/display/projects/display